I have recently the problem that the chunks in Minecraft not load well, but I've read and read that it is on the Internet or server, so I can't really do anything. Nevertheless, I have assigned Minecraft half of my available RAM (3 out of 6 gigabytes) and now I have seen in F3 that after activating a shader, I have only 30 to 46 fps. However, only about 46% of my RAM is used, so why does not Minecraft use more automatically and can I force Minecraft to use a specific RAM?

Yes it is possible to set the ram to a certain minimum usage, but that you have only 30-50fps can also be on many other things. It does not have to be the ram that makes problems, but it may also be that your CPU or graphics card is too weak, probably the graphics card if you have one.

Minecraft uses as much as it needs. More important for laggfreies games are CPU and with Shadern the GPU, not the Ram.
